Output e417ca079eb23de652f042a543920bd885a9f42c2ea4cc9ea13d46a7b6834d15:0

value
1184786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e83da69036cf182155770c06975eefce5e37b9 OP_EQUAL
address
3KTbE8jQnNnndngnBNKwUjjk8yrNTR54xG
transaction
e417ca079eb23de652f042a543920bd885a9f42c2ea4cc9ea13d46a7b6834d15
spent
true